Sarojini Market, Delhi

One of the most famous street markets in New Delhi, Sarojini Nagar market has made street shopping in India easy, It is every woman’s shopping paradise. Exclusively popular with the local folks, the Sarojini Nagar Market, is updated with every latest trend at unbelievable prices. Sarojini market sells the extra export material, which is left with the vendors at a very cheap price. The market is always filled with the recent fashion clothes, shoes, bags and accessories. If you are searching a one stop place for cheap and fashionable shopping in India, Sarojini Nagar is the answer. Visit the market after improvising your bargaining skills, because it can land you with the most awesome articles at the dirt cheap rate.

Janpath, Delhi

Janpath in New Delhi is another famous Indian street market to experience quality street shopping in India. This beautiful gothic market of the capital city has two diffrent lanes. One offers the Indian handlooms, handicrafts, bags and souvenirs, and the other lane is filled with the local vendors selling the fashioable clothes and accessories at an amazing rate. The best thing about this market is it has stalls by diffrent people from various state in India. Janpath is a one-stop shop for everyone who wishes to buy merchandise at cheap rates. We can guarantee you won’t return empty handed at any cost. Moreover, do not forget to try the mouth watering street food that Janpath has to offer.

Commercial Street, Bangalore

Commercial Street in Banglore is a flea market, also know as a heaven in South India. It has redefined the meaning of street shopping in India.
A paradise for women, this Indian street market offers everything from the simplest of knick-knacks to the most trending outfits, this market has it all. The prices are reasonable too, and there is always a scope of bargaining. For the first time visitors, commercial street is a vibrant market with never ending shops, street vendors and food joints.Tourists love the exclusive collection of crockery, especially dinner sets, tea sets and long-necked jugs (surahis). Bell hangings and giant clocks are other attractions. Commercial street serves you with the quality product at an affordable price.

Hazratganj Market, Lucknow

Your trip to Lucknow is incomplete without some crazy shopping in its beautiful and busy bazaars. One of the USP of Hazratganj is that it is in the heart of Lucknow, it is a perfect place for amazing street shopping in India. The market has got the small stalls and big shops selling premium Chikankari clothing the best of the culture of the state at reasonable prices. If you love intimate jewelery you will be spoilt for choice here and if you visit the market before Eid, you will be like a child in a candy store! The market is also popular for selling Khadi fabrics and other items made from Khadi. Even the footwear store here sell handmade slippers and jootis, which complement any ethnic wear.

This market offers everything from handloom, jewelery to footwears. The foodie in you will be delighted to see the wide array of scrumptious street food options that Hazratganj has.

Bapu Bazaar, Jaipur

Jaipur is famous for its vibrant culture and colourful street markets. It has one of the best street shopping experience to offer to its tourists. Bappu Bazaar located in the old city gives you the best Rajasthani’s culture and handicrafts street shopping in Jaipur. You will find everything from Jaipuri dupattas, salwar suits, cushions, home decor artifacts, antique jewelry to ‘mojaris’ made from camel skin at a very affordable price. Do not forget to get your hands inked with the beautiful designs from the henna designers that rest at the road sides. Have lip smacking street food like gol gappa and faluda kulfi available at every corner of this market.

Laad Bazaar, Hyderabad

Laad Bazaar, just adjacent to the famous landmark of Charminar. It is a historic market known for its shopping souvenirs and most importantly, bangles. These recognizable bangles are made from laad (“lacquer”), the material which gives the market its name. It is definitely one of the oldest markets in Hyderabad and sparks up memories of its glittering past, it is also known as “chodi bazaar”.. You cannot forget about this charsmatic market when talking of street shopping in India. The market has a wide range of products to offer from colourful bangles to pearls and from naturally scented perfumes to khada dupattas’.
